Somalia: bringing health and hope to a beleaguered people
The ICRC has extended its support to 32 Somali Red Crescent clinics in central and southern Somalia, which have treated over 140,000 patients and provided more than 60,000 vaccinations since January 2008. The organization also continues to support the two surgical referral hospitals in Mogadishu, Medina and Keysaney.

The clinics are each staffed with a midwife, a registered nurse and an auxiliary nurse. The midwife is in charge of prenatal and post-natal care, the registered nurse treats common diseases in adults such as diarrhoea and malaria and the auxiliary nurse takes care of dressings and the treatment of wounds.
